Poor Edgardo! He has what in other circumstances would be a great
scene with a great aria, but it comes *after* the mad scene - which,
if well done, is *very* hard to follow. In the production I saw in
Winnipeg a few years ago the mad scene was so affecting that
everything that followed was like watching people waiting for a bus.
john>>

LOL!
I've also heard it put the other way around...that Lucia is a role
sopranos love, but really secretly hate because after the mad scene,
the tenor has the last 10 minutes of the opera all to himself, and
can steal the show if he so desires... ;)
